Fuzzy modeling supply chain business processes

Description

The subject of the study is a set of theoretical, scientific and practical provisions regarding the
assessment of the effectiveness of business process management in supply chains.
The purpose of the study is to develop a model for evaluating the management of business
processes in supply chains using the method of fuzzy logic.
Research methods. In order to comply with the conceptual integrity of scientific development, the
dialectical method of scientific cognition, as well as empirical–theoretical and formal–logical principles
were used.
Results of work. Economic and mathematical modeling of business process management in
supply chains was performed on the basis of fuzzy logic. The developed model allows you to determine
the level of effectiveness of the business process management system, reveals its shortcomings, and
allows you to monitor the dynamics of general indicators.
Field of application of results. The presented developments can be used in evaluating the
effectiveness of business process management in supply chains.
Conclusions. The use of the developed model based on the fuzzy logic approach will contribute
to obtaining substantiated data on the state of performance of business processes and relevant
recommendations on the formation of their management strategies.
